Web22 mrt. 2007 · Methods (1) and (2) were implemented into the modified version of Primer3. Method (3) corresponds to the original version of Primer3. For primers of typical length (15–30 nucleotides) the average differences between the experimental and predicted Tm were 1.37, 1.78 and 11.70°C for methods (1), (2) and (3) respectively. WebFailing to calculate the correct Tm for an oligo could result in inappropriate duplex formation. Primer mismatch, false priming, and background signal problems could result if annealings and hybridizations are performed at temperatures significantly below the oligo Tm. Primer Length: It is generally accepted that the optimal length of PCR primers is 18-22 bp.
